I know that you’ve been waiting all week for Dr. Klotman’s weekly COVID update, and here it is. The most interesting things about COVID this week are:
- Only 10% of Americans eligible for the bi-valent booster have actually taken it. Expect more hospitalizations and deaths among the other 90%.
- Other than Omicron BA.5 that still accounts for ~40% of new COVID cases in the US, there are four other variants that account for the majority of cases. Nature seems to have decided to give us a smorgasbord of new variants to complicate our ability to stymie this disease.
- In the Southeastern US, Influenza and RSV infections are far outpacing COVID for now.
- The wastewater surveillance data suggest we will be seeing a resurgence of COVID cases in the coming months.
Nothing but good news, right? Sigh. Get your Flu shot and bi-valent COVID booster if you haven’t had them yet.
